Frets Are Rusty or Dirty

Rusty or dirty frets can cause tuning issues in your instrument. Over time, sweat, dirt, and debris can accumulate on the frets, making them rusty or dirty. This can affect the friction between the strings and the frets, causing the strings to slip out of tune or produce a buzzing sound.

To address this issue, it’s important to clean and maintain your instrument regularly. Here are some steps you can take:

  • Clean the frets with a soft cloth or brush. Gently remove any dirt, debris, or sweat that has accumulated on the frets. You can use a cleaning solution or alcohol to loosen stubborn grime.
  • Use a rust dissolver or sandpaper to remove any rust buildup on the frets. Be sure to sand in the same direction as the grain of the fretboard to avoid causing damage.
  • Apply a fret conditioner or oil to the frets to prevent rust and corrosion. This will also help to reduce friction and improve tuning stability.

By regularly cleaning and maintaining your instrument’s frets, you can help to prevent tuning issues and ensure that your instrument stays in good condition.

Checking and Adjusting Tuning Pegs

Properly functioning tuning pegs are crucial for maintaining proper tuning of an instrument. Here are some steps to check and adjust tuning pegs:

Step 1: Check for loose tuning pegs

The first step in checking and adjusting tuning pegs is to ensure that they are not loose. Loose tuning pegs can cause the strings to slip out of tune, and they can also make it difficult to tune the instrument properly. To check for loose tuning pegs, gently twist the peg with your finger while holding the string taut. If the peg feels loose or wiggles back and forth, it may need to be tightened.

Step 2: Tighten loose tuning pegs

If the tuning peg feels loose, use a peg wrench or your fingers to tighten it. Be careful not to overtighten the peg, as this can damage the wood or the peg itself. A good rule of thumb is to tighten the peg until it feels firm, but not uncomfortably tight.

Step 3: Check for slipping tuning pegs

Even if the tuning peg is not loose, it may still be slipping, causing the string to slip out of tune. To check for slipping tuning pegs, pluck the string and watch the peg while it vibrates. If the peg moves back and forth, it may be slipping. In this case, you may need to apply some peg compound or use a different type of peg to prevent slipping.

Step 4: Apply peg compound

Peg compound is a substance that can be applied to the tuning peg to reduce slipping. To apply peg compound, first clean the peg with a soft cloth to remove any dirt or debris. Then, apply a small amount of peg compound to the peg, making sure to avoid the string. Allow the compound to dry completely before tuning the instrument.

Step 5: Replace slipping tuning pegs

If the tuning peg is severely slipping and cannot be fixed with peg compound, it may need to be replaced. Replacing a tuning peg can be a challenging task, so it is best to consult a professional luthier or instrument repair technician.

In summary, checking and adjusting tuning pegs is an important part of maintaining proper tuning of an instrument. By following these steps, you can ensure that your tuning pegs are functioning properly and prevent slipping and tuning issues.

Adjusting Truss Rods and Bridge

When it comes to adjusting truss rods and bridges, it is important to understand the role they play in the overall tuning of an instrument. The truss rod is a metal rod that runs down the center of the neck, and it is responsible for maintaining the neck’s stability and straightness. On the other hand, the bridge is the part of the instrument that transfers the vibrations of the strings to the body of the instrument, and it can be adjusted to change the action and intonation of the instrument.

To adjust the truss rod, a special tool is needed to loosen or tighten the rod. This can be done by turning the rod clockwise or counterclockwise. When the rod is tightened, it will straighten the neck, making it easier to press down on the strings. On the other hand, when the rod is loosened, it will allow the neck to bend, making it more difficult to press down on the strings.

The bridge can also be adjusted to change the action and intonation of the instrument. The height of the bridge can be adjusted by shimming or shaving the bridge. The angle of the bridge can also be adjusted by shimming the saddle. It is important to be careful when adjusting the bridge, as it can have a significant impact on the overall tuning of the instrument.

It is also important to check the neck relief, which is the amount of bow in the neck. If the neck is too straight, it can cause fret buzz and make it difficult to play. On the other hand, if the neck has too much bow, it can cause string buzz and make it difficult to achieve proper intonation. The ideal amount of bow in the neck is about 0.015 inches.

Overall, adjusting the truss rod and bridge can have a significant impact on the overall tuning of an instrument. It is important to understand the role they play and to make adjustments carefully and with precision. With the right tools and knowledge, it is possible to keep an instrument in top condition and prevent tuning issues.
